The healthcare sector, like any other industry, is susceptible to supply chain disruptions. These disruptions can significantly impact the quality of patient care and the overall functioning of healthcare institutions. This article aims to provide an in-depth analysis of supply chain risk management in healthcare, focusing on strategies to mitigate such disruptions.
Effective supply chain management is crucial in healthcare, as it ensures the timely delivery of essential medical supplies, equipment, and pharmaceuticals. A disruption in the supply chain can lead to delays in patient care, potentially compromising their health outcomes. Therefore, it is essential for healthcare providers to have robust risk management strategies in place.
Risk identification is the first step in supply chain risk management. This involves recognizing potential threats such as supplier insolvency, transportation delays, or natural disasters that could disrupt the supply chain. Early identification of these risks allows healthcare providers to take proactive measures to mitigate their impact.
Once potential risks have been identified, healthcare providers should implement strategies to mitigate their impact. This could involve diversifying suppliers to reduce dependence on a single source, implementing advanced tracking systems to monitor supply chain performance, or developing contingency plans to ensure the continuity of care in the event of a disruption.
Supply chain risk management is not a one-time process but requires continuous monitoring and improvement. Healthcare providers should regularly review their risk management strategies and make necessary adjustments based on changes in the supply chain environment. This will ensure the resilience of the supply chain and the continuity of patient care.
In conclusion, supply chain risk management is a crucial aspect of healthcare operations. By identifying potential risks, implementing mitigation strategies, and continuously monitoring and improving these strategies, healthcare providers can ensure the continuity of patient care, even in the face of supply chain disruptions.
